To view Email Statistics via the API: ``` package main import ( "fmt" "log" "os" "github.com/sendgrid/sendgrid-go" ) func main() { apiKey := os.Getenv("SENDGRID_API_KEY") host := "https://api.sendgrid.com" request := sendgrid.GetRequest(apiKey, "/v3/stats", host) request.Method = "GET" queryParams := make(map[string]string) queryParams["aggregated_by"] = "day" queryParams["limit"] = "1" queryParams["start_date"] = "2017-01-01" queryParams["end_date"] = "2017-10-12" queryParams["offset"] = "1" request.QueryParams = queryParams response, err := sendgrid.API(request) if err != nil { log.Println(err) } else { fmt.Println(response.StatusCode) fmt.Println(response.Body) fmt.Println(response.Headers) } } ``` ### How to Setup a Domain Whitelabel You can find documentation for how to setup a domain whitelabel via the UI [here](https://sendgrid.com/docs/Classroom/Basics/Whitelabel/setup_domain_whitelabel.html). To create a Domain Whitelabel Via the API: ``` package main import ( "fmt" "log" "os" "github.com/sendgrid/sendgrid-go" ) func main() { apiKey := os.Getenv("SENDGRID_API_KEY") host := "https://api.sendgrid.com" request := sendgrid.GetRequest(apiKey, "/v3/whitelabel/domains", host) request.Method = "POST" request.Body = []byte(` { "automatic_security": false, "custom_spf": true, "default": true, "domain": "example.com", "ips": [ "192.168.1.1", "192.168.1.2" ], "subdomain": "SUBDOMAIN", "username": "YOUR_SENDGRID_SUBUSER_NAME" }`) response, err := sendgrid.API(request) if err != nil { log.Println(err) } else { fmt.Println(response.StatusCode) fmt.Println(response.Body) fmt.Println(response.Headers) } } ```
